After Trump received the Nobel Peace Prize from Venezuelan politician María Corina Machado on Thursday (15), Jimmy Kimmel made an offer to the U.S. president to withdraw ICE agents currently in Minneapolis.

“Trump loves awards. Giving him an award is the only way to get him to do anything, and with that said, Mr. President, I have an offer that I think you’ll find hard to refuse,” Kimmel said during his monologue.

He showed his collection of awards that he has won over the years and announced that if Trump — and only he — withdrew the agents occupying the city of Minneapolis.

“And best of all, I’m willing to hand over my 2015 Soul Train Award for White Person of the Year if you do it. The choice is yours.”

“I will personally deliver any one of them — or even all of them — to the Oval Office in exchange for leaving the people of Minneapolis alone,” Jimmy Kimmel added, saying he would hand over the trophies himself.

Kimmel displayed his Daytime Emmy, which he won in 1999, an award for Best Game Show Host for Ben Stein’s Money, as well as a Clio Award, a Webby Award, and an award from the Writers Guild of America.

The offer came after the host showed a photo of Trump standing next to María Corina Machado as she bows to present the Nobel Peace Prize medal to the U.S. president.

“Have you ever seen anyone happier than him, winning an award he didn’t even win?!” Kimmel said.

“Thank you for the Nobel Prize. Here’s a Make America Great Again mug. Thanks for the visit,” he joked.
